Antler has recently committed £840,000 to accelerating the growth of emerging startups from their London residency.
The investment aligns with Antler’s ongoing strategy of supporting novel ventures in various sectors, showcasing their belief in London’s talent.
Antler’s Vision for the Future
Antler’s latest financial commitment underscores their role as a pivotal force in supporting innovative startups. This latest investment is part of their broader strategy to harness the talent found in the UK, leveraging London’s unique position as a hub for technological innovation. Adam French, Partner at Antler, emphasised the potential within these investments, particularly referencing the burgeoning AI talent in the region.
With over 2,400 applicants, the latest residency attracted significant interest, culminating in 78 founders being part of the final selection. French highlighted the remarkable skills present in the UK, pointing out that startups formed here are aiming to transform various industries with AI as a central theme.
Innovative Startups in the Spotlight
The seven pre-seed startups benefiting from Antler’s investment reflect a spectrum of innovative solutions targeting real-world problems. Distillery, for instance, provides real-time product and marketing insights, showing the importance of data-driven decision-making in modern business.
Inntelo AI illustrates the potential of AI in enhancing customer service within the hospitality sector by automating guest interactions. Meanwhile, Omma presents a novel approach to environmentally friendly agriculture with its AI-driven insect incubator system designed to reduce pesticide reliance.
Addressing Market Needs
Banqora’s development of AI technology aims to modernise the post-trade process in financial markets.
Ernst Dolce, co-founder of Banqora, articulated the inefficiencies prevalent in current systems reliant on outdated technology, highlighting significant penalties incurred by financial institutions due to settlement failures.
Banqora’s AI solution is unique in its ability to process both structured and unstructured data, ensuring enhanced efficiency and lower costs for financial organisations.
Their approach ensures confidentiality, as the AI is specifically trained on each client’s data, reassuring clients regarding data protection.
Banqora’s vision is for its technology to create a lasting positive impact on operational costs, marked by a commitment to building diverse and expert teams.
Improving Tenant-Landlord Relationships
AskVinny seeks to alleviate common challenges faced by landlords and tenants, inspired by the founders’ personal experiences with subpar property management services.
The platform facilitates seamless communication and efficient problem resolution, aiming to improve tenant satisfaction significantly.
Using AI, AskVinny provides swift resolutions to common issues, often without requiring a physical visit, enhancing both tenant experiences and operational efficiency for landlords.
